Served as Prime Minister of Italy from June 2018 to February 2021. Led a government that comprised the Five Star Movement and the League party, focusing on immigration policies and economic reforms. Oversaw Italy's response to the COVID-19 pandemic, implementing measures to mitigate its impact on public health and the economy. Sought to strengthen European Union relations while addressing national concerns.

Esther Hobart Morris

American lawyer and first female judge
Born
August 8th, 1814 211 years ago
Died
April 3rd, 1902 124 years ago — 87 years old

A pioneering figure in the legal field, served as a justice of the peace in Wyoming. Played a significant role in women's suffrage, advocating for women's rights and their participation in the legal system. With the passage of women's suffrage in Wyoming, became the first woman to hold a judicial office in the United States in 1870. Her contributions helped establish a precedent for women's involvement in public service and the judiciary.
